From my POV
Putting putter & straight to US approach - Beat BT Shield or an Aviar
OS approach & wind putter - BT Harp
General midrange - Beat KC Roc (dislike the feel, but the disc works)
Control fade/straight - Opto Escape
Control turn/straight - Star Sidewinder
Utility - Firebird

I have been wanting to do a permanent small bag and rolled with 5 for a couple months last summer and I shot just as well. When I have my full bag it's between 12-15 which is still somewhat minimal. This spring I'm gonna bag 3 and see how it goes to ease back into the full season.
(My trial 3 disc bag: Volt-Vector-Ion old school MVP :) )

So I'll throw out 3 discs in your sig. Although I'm not too familiar with a couple of them

Pd-Roc-Wiz

The Roc and Wiz are staples or sure. For drivers the Pd/OLF/or TB could work depending on the course and or conditions. I chose the Pd as a middle ground that could handle wind and be powered down if needed. I love minimal bags, makes you really know what your discs can do, and keeps you decisive.
